Women during Gukurahundi
The period that Mugabe has remarked as ‘a moment of madness’ witnessed abuse of women to unimaginable heights and proportions. It is difficult to ascertain the level of women abuse. During this abuse, refer to the CCJP report on Gukurahundi available online, women were abused.
Most women were raped by the North Korean trained army, and after being raped some will have bayonets shoved into their private parts. Some were beaten, while some were forced to ululate while their husbands and sons were murdered in cold blood.
Some pregnant women had their bulging stomachs ripped open. Some women were denied food. Some of the methods used to abuse women are so graphic that writing them will further open healing wounds.
Women during election campaigns
During the 2002 and 2008 elections, abuse of women was more prevalent as compared to other election periods. Bases were set up in most rural areas, and the ‘commanders of the bases’ were young men who never participated in the war, but labelled themselves war veterans. Maybe the war they fought was of beating up people at every election campaign. So they label themselves war veterans.
At these bases, most unmarried women, girls to be precise, were forced to attend and forced to stay. The ‘commander’ had the last say on what happens; who they will beat up, and which house to burn. They were law unto themselves. It seemed as if they were in another world.
The ‘commander of the base chose his girl of his own liking and taste. There was no room to refuse, as you would be labelled an MDC member. The unfortunate scenario is that condoms were not used while these rapes were committed. What happened was that, they ended up excahing these girls, sleeping with them, abusing them in the name of ZANU PF and winning elections.
I know one ‘commander’ who succumbed to HIV/AIDS and was in a sorry state, when the very party he raped in its name never came to his rescue. When he died, people ululated, and were very happy. But the victims still have that unhealed scars and would wish their perpetrators death.
